Years before a Memphis pastor was indicted for Paycheck Protection Program (PPP) fraud, he pleaded guilty to stealing the identity of a former parishioner.

Back in 2015, investigators say Pastor Frederick G. Smith visited the home of Clevie Williams, who is now 85 years old. After asking for her social security number, driver's license and utility bill, documents show he took out more than $51,000 in credit card debt in her name: fox13.tv/45oG6n6
